Baixe o app para aproveitar ainda mais
Prévia do material em texto
Engenharia de Usabilidade Rev AV02 Vidal. Ronnison Reges1 1Ana´lise e Desenvolvimento de Sistemas - Parangaba Centro Universita´rio Esta´cio do Ceara´ 2018 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 1 / 26 DROPBOX https://goo.gl/NeMQnV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 2 / 26 ROTEIRO 1 Avaliac¸a˜o de Interfaces Introduc¸a˜o Me´todos de Avaliac¸a˜o Avaliac¸a˜o por Lista de Verificac¸a˜o Interface Projeto de Interface com o usua´rio Te´cnicas de Concepc¸a˜o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 3 / 26 ROTEIRO 1 Avaliac¸a˜o de Interfaces Introduc¸a˜o Me´todos de Avaliac¸a˜o Avaliac¸a˜o por Lista de Verificac¸a˜o Interface Projeto de Interface com o usua´rio Te´cnicas de Concepc¸a˜o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 4 / 26 Avaliac¸a˜o de Interfaces Introduc¸a˜o Para Carvalho (2002), a principal raza˜o para a baixa usabilidade de produtos e sistemas de tecnologia da informac¸a˜o e´ a eˆnfase e o foco do projeto estarem na ma´quina e na˜o no usua´rio final durante o processo de Design. O foco deve se desviar da interface para a tarefa a ser desempenhada, e centrado no objetivo do usua´rio. CARVALHO, Rodrigo Ferreira; AMANTINI, Susy N. Silva Ribeiro; UENO, Thais Regina. Desenvolvimento de Interfaces com base na acessibilidade. In: CONGRESSO INTERNACIONAL DE PESQUISA EM DESIG,1., 2002, Bras´ılia, Anais...PD 2002.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 5 / 26 Avaliac¸a˜o de Interfaces Introduc¸a˜o Para se obter uma interface o´tima o melhor e´ testa´-la, pois nem todas as pessoas pensam, agem e sabem de modo igual ao designer (KRUG, 2006). KRUG, Steven. Na˜o me Fac¸a Pensar – Uma Abordagem de Bom Senso a` Usabilidade na Web. AltaBooks, 2006, ISBN: 0-321-34475-8, p. 127.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 6 / 26 Avaliac¸a˜o de Interfaces Introduc¸a˜o A avaliac¸a˜o de usabilidade de um sistema interativo tem como objetivos: Validar a efica´cia da IHC em face da efetiva realizac¸a˜o das tarefas por parte dos usua´rios; Verificar a eficieˆncia desta interac¸a˜o, em face dos recursos empregados (tempo, quantidade de incidentes, passos desnecessa´rios, entre outros.); Obter ind´ıcios da satisfac¸a˜o ou insatisfac¸a˜o (efeito subjetivo) que ela possa trazer ao usua´rio. KRUG, Steven. Na˜o me Fac¸a Pensar – Uma Abordagem de Bom Senso a` Usabilidade na Web. AltaBooks, 2006, ISBN: 0-321-34475-8, p. 127.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 7 / 26 ROTEIRO 1 Avaliac¸a˜o de Interfaces Introduc¸a˜o Me´todos de Avaliac¸a˜o Avaliac¸a˜o por Lista de Verificac¸a˜o Interface Projeto de Interface com o usua´rio Te´cnicas de Concepc¸a˜o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 8 / 26 Avaliac¸a˜o de Interfaces Me´todos de Avaliac¸a˜o Me´todos de Avaliac¸a˜o Avaliac¸a˜o Anal´ıtica A avaliac¸a˜o anal´ıtica ou por inspec¸a˜o e´ utlizado geralemente para buscar problemas de usabilidade em um projeto existente, e analisar estes problemas com vistas a fazer recomendac¸o˜es para conserta´=los e assim melhorar a usabilidade do proejeto. A avaliac¸a˜o anal´ıtica e´ realizada quando a interface ainda na˜o foi implementada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 9 / 26 Avaliac¸a˜o de Interfaces Me´todos de Avaliac¸a˜o Me´todos de Avaliac¸a˜o Avaliac¸a˜o Heur´ısitca e´ uma te´cnica de inspec¸a˜o que ajuda a identificar problemas de usabilidade em uma interface. Em outras palavras, uma avaliac¸a˜o heur´ıstica pode ser definida como uma revisa˜o da sua interface, levando em considerac¸a˜o os aspectos da experieˆncia do usua´rio. Caracter´ısticas Sa˜o atribu´ıdos valores de gravidade para cada problema encontrado em cada passo O design e´ examinado em busca de elementos que violem essas regras Baseiam-se em regras gerais que descrevem propriedades comuns a` construc¸a˜o de interfaces E´ uma te´cnica do tipo Preditiva ou Anal´ıtica de Avaliac¸a˜o de Interfaces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 10 / 26 ROTEIRO 1 Avaliac¸a˜o de Interfaces Introduc¸a˜o Me´todos de Avaliac¸a˜o Avaliac¸a˜o por Lista de Verificac¸a˜o Interface Projeto de Interface com o usua´rio Te´cnicas de Concepc¸a˜o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 11 / 26 Avaliac¸a˜o de Interfaces Listas de Verificac¸a˜o Lista de Verificac¸a˜o As avaliac¸o˜es de usabilidade por checklist sa˜o baseadas em listas de verificac¸a˜o, por meio das quais diagnostica-se de forma ra´pida problemas que se repetem nas interfaces. Ao contra´rio das avaliac¸o˜es heur´ısticas, o que determina possibilidades para avaliac¸a˜o sa˜o as qualidades da ferramenta e na˜o dos avaliadores (CYBIS, 2007). As questo˜es podem vir acompanhadas de notas explicativas, exemplos e glossa´rio (Heeman, 1997).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 12 / 26 Avaliac¸a˜o de Interfaces Listas de Verificac¸a˜o Lista de Verificac¸a˜o A avaliac¸a˜o realizada por meio de Checklist apresenta as seguintes caracter´ısticas: Checklists bem elaborados devem produzir resultados mais uniformes e abrangentes, Fazem parte das Te´cnicas Preditivas e Anal´ıticas E´ uma te´cnica de baixo custo, pois e´ um me´todo de ra´pida aplicac¸a˜o e na˜o necessita de pessoal especializado Uma de suas vantagens e´ a reduc¸a˜o da subjetividade dos processos de avaliac¸a˜o permitem que profissionais, na˜o necessa´riamente especialistas em ergonomia, identifiquem problemas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 13 / 26 ROTEIRO 1 Avaliac¸a˜o de Interfaces Introduc¸a˜o Me´todos de Avaliac¸a˜o Avaliac¸a˜o por Lista de Verificac¸a˜o Interface Projeto de Interface com o usua´rio Te´cnicas de Concepc¸a˜o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 14 / 26 Usabilidade Interface Definic¸a˜o de Interface Envolve as questo˜es relacionadas a` interac¸a˜o homem - computador tais como psicologia e ergonomia e questo˜es de construc¸a˜o do sistema (computac¸a˜o), relacionadas a` Engenharia de software. Na definic¸a˜o da interface deve-se projetar como os usua´rios que devera˜o executar suas tarefas com o apoio do sistema em desenvolvimento. Para definic¸a˜o da interface deve-se executar as seguintes atividades: Modelagem conceitual das interfaces Modelagem do conteu´do e navegac¸a˜o Desenho das telas de interface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 15 / 26 Usabilidade Interface Paradigmas de Interac¸a˜o Sa˜o as mu´ltiplas formas de comunicac¸a˜o entre usua´rios e ma´quinas que se da˜o atrave´s da interac¸a˜o com as interfaces. Como: Linha de comando perguntas e respostas menus e retroalimentac¸a˜o.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 16 / 26 ROTEIRO 1 Avaliac¸a˜o de Interfaces Introduc¸a˜o Me´todos de Avaliac¸a˜o Avaliac¸a˜o por Lista de Verificac¸a˜o Interface Projeto de Interface com o usua´rio Te´cnicas de Concepc¸a˜o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 17 / 26 IHC Projeto de Interface Projeto de Interface com o Usua´rio Deixar o usua´rio nocomando, reduzir a carga de memo´ria do usua´rio e tornar a interface consistente sa˜o regras de ouro para o projeto de uma boa interface de usua´rio. O projeto de uma interface consistente implica manter as informac¸o˜es visuais organizadas, de acordo com as regras de projeto, ao longo de todas as exibic¸o˜es de telas. O projeto de uma interface de usua´rio deve maximizar a utilizac¸a˜o de recursos gra´ficos. Manter a consisteˆncia de interface ao longo de uma fam´ılia de aplicac¸o˜es leva a` adoc¸a˜o de padro˜es ja´ previamente aceitos e incorporados pelo usua´rio.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 18 / 26 ROTEIRO 1 Avaliac¸a˜o de Interfaces Introduc¸a˜o Me´todos de Avaliac¸a˜o Avaliac¸a˜o por Lista de Verificac¸a˜o Interface Projeto de Interface com o usua´rio Te´cnicas de Concepc¸a˜o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 19 / 26 Te´cnicas de Concepc¸a˜o Brainstorm Te´cnicas de gerac¸a˜o e organizac¸a˜o de ideias Brainstorming – tempestade de ideias Cardsorting – arranjo de cartas Diagramas de afinidade Estas te´cnicas visam oportunizar a participac¸a˜o dos usua´rios em reunio˜es de gerac¸a˜o e organizac¸a˜o de ideias sobre informac¸o˜es e componentes para a interface.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 20 / 26 Te´cnicas de Concepc¸a˜o Brainstorm Brainstorm Pode ser traduzida como tempestade cerebral, ou melhor, tempestade de ideias. E´ uma te´cnica usada na˜o apenas para a concepc¸a˜o de interfaces, mas para qualquer a´rea que exige que uma equipe exponha as suas ideias para que sejam discutidas em grupo, incentivando a criatividade e a colaborac¸a˜o. O brainstorming e´ composto das seguintes etapas: Gerac¸a˜o de ide´ias; Cr´ıtica e organizac¸a˜o de ide´ias.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 21 / 26 Te´cnicas de Concepc¸a˜o Brainstorm Cardsorting Cardsorting e´ uma te´cnica que tenta descobrir como o usua´rio classifica uma determinada informac¸a˜o em sua mente e para isto, o usua´rio recebe um grupo de carto˜es previamente nomeados por um analista contendo as funcionalidades que o sistema devera´ ter. O usua´rio, por sua vez, devera´ organizar os carto˜es classificando-os em grupos lo´gicos e definindo categorias a eles.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 22 / 26 Te´cnicas de Concepc¸a˜o Brainstorm Maquetes Maquetes servem para simular e testar as interac¸o˜es com o usua´rio, w apresentam a organizac¸a˜o da navegabilidade entre as telas, portanto, sa˜o adequadas para verificar caracter´ısticas de navegabilidade entre as telas de um sistema. Serve para desenvolver requisitos espec´ıficos para a interface. favorecem a concepc¸a˜o partocopativa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 23 / 26 Te´cnicas de Concepc¸a˜o Brainstorm Proto´tipos A construc¸a˜o de proto´tipos em papel de interfaces e´ uma te´cnica cla´ssica com larga utilizac¸a˜o e aceitac¸a˜o no meio dos especialistas devido a` sua simplicidade e ao seu baixo custo. A escolha por desenvolver entre proto´tipos de baixa e alta fidelidade para interfaces de sistemas em construc¸a˜o pode ter relac¸a˜o com orc¸amento dispon´ıvel e tempo para seu desenvolvimento;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 24 / 26 Te´cnicas de Concepc¸a˜o Outras Te´cnicas Ensaios de Interac¸a˜o Os ensaios de interac¸a˜o teˆm o objetivo de identificar problemas na interfaces e pontos que atrapalhem a facilidade de uso. Dele participam pessoas integrantes do seu pu´blico-alvo (usua´rios), realizando as mais diversas tarefas de interac¸a˜o com o sistema. Diagrama de Afinidades Assim como a te´cnica de card sorting, os diagramas de afinidades sa˜o utilizados para organizar uma grande quantidade de itens em grupos lo´gicos. A diferenc¸a e´ que, nesta te´cnica, projetistas e representantes de usua´rios trabalham juntos para obter consenso sobre a organizac¸a˜o de itens. Os diagramas de afinidade sa˜o tipicamente usados para identificar e agrupar as func¸o˜es de um produto em desenvolvimento.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 25 / 26 Vidal. Ronnison Reges (Centro Universita´rio Esta´cio do Ceara´)Engenharia de Usabilidade 2018 26 / 26 Avaliação de Interfaces Introdução Métodos de Avaliação Avaliação por Lista de Verificação Interface Projeto de Interface com o usuário Técnicas de Concepção
Compartilhar